## Deployment

The Mirelock service hot-reloads its configuration: edits to the mounted config file are picked up within seconds, no restart required. Structural errors cause the reload to be rejected and the previous config retained, with a warning in the logs. On-call engineers should always check the reload counter metric after pushing changes. The defaults shipped with each release are as follows.

deployment values, hadup-yajog:
[holion]
team = silwyn
access_code = ac_eb6e99
host = holion.novacio.internal
port = 5672
owner = kasok.sorion
peer = sorvan.kelvinet.local

Finance Review Summary — Warranty Costs

Quick heads-up as you settle in: warranty spend on the Meridex V2 pump line ran about 40% over plan this quarter. Root cause looks like a faulty seal batch from our Draventon plant, and field replacements in the Kellsworth region have been pricier than modelled. Provisions have been topped up, but margins on the whole Meridex family are now under review. We've captured the fallout in next quarter's forecast already. The confidential note on our forward business plans follows directly below.

board note of hawep-tahag: The steering committee signed off on a budget of $426.4 million for Project Raliel.

## Deploy Step 4 — Dedup Service

Build the Hollowpine alert deduplicator image and push to the internal registry. Confirm the dedup window config matches the environment (prod: 120s). Run smoke tests against the staging pager feed before promotion. Deployment to prod hosts requires authenticating with the deploy key below.

deploy key for kawef-tafof: bky13_uuZSr8XSA3o8z

# Service Accounts: String Extraction

The `extract-i18n` script pulls translatable strings from all Bramblewick repos and pushes them to the Glossa service. It runs under the `i18n-extractor` service account. Do not run it under your personal account; Glossa rate-limits individual users aggressively. The account has write access to the staging catalog only. Set the token in your shell before invoking the script. The current staging token is below.

API key for kahap-kafog: zpat15_6qzxZ7YR8aDwjmp